Abstract

The invention discloses a kind of novel liquid driven photo chromic glass, including glass body, the outer surface of the glass body is enclosed with anti-scratch film, the inner upper end of the glass body is provided with the first glass substrate, and the interior lower end of glass body is provided with the second glass substrate, cavity is offered between first glass substrate and the second glass substrate, and the inside of cavity, through there is glass tube, the side of the glass body offers interface.The novel liquid driven photo chromic glass, by injecting colored liquid to inside glass to which simple glass is become coloured glass, it can prevent light from passing through glass, by colored liquid extraction, then glass restores original colourless shape again, and when glass is changed colour, colored liquid injection is rapidly and uniform, the case where glass is not in irregular colour, by strainer filtering when colored liquid injects, prevent extraneous dust etc. from entering inside glass, to influence the normal use of glass.

A kind of novel liquid driven photo chromic glass
Technical field
The present invention relates to photo chromic glass field, specially a kind of novel liquid driven photo chromic glass.
Background technique
Glass is a kind of relatively common material in daily life, general glass be mostly it is transparent, light be easy to from In penetrate, in order to avoid light can pass through glass, it is desirable to the color that glass can change itself, traditional photo chromic glass Majority is electrochomeric glass, and structure is complicated for electrochomeric glass, high production cost, thus it is proposed that a kind of novel liquid Drive photo chromic glass.

Specific embodiment
Following will be combined with the drawings in the embodiments of the present invention, and technical solution in the embodiment of the present invention carries out clear, complete Site preparation description, it is clear that described embodiments are only a part of the embodiments of the present invention, instead of all the embodiments.It is based on Embodiment in the present invention, it is obtained by those of ordinary skill in the art without making creative efforts every other Embodiment shall fall within the protection scope of the present invention.
Fig. 1-5 is please referred to, the present invention provides a kind of technical solution: a kind of novel liquid driven photo chromic glass, including glass Anti-scratch film 2 is wrapped up in the outer surface of glass main body 1, glass body 1, and anti-scratch film 2 can prevent glass body 1 to be scraped off, glass master The first glass substrate 3 is arranged in the inner upper end of body 1, and the second glass substrate 4, the first glass is arranged in the interior lower end of glass body 1 Cavity 5 is opened up between substrate 3 and the second glass substrate 4, glass tube 6 is run through in the inside of cavity 5, and the side of glass body 1 opens up Interface 7 is convenient for for colored liquid being injected into glass tube 6 by interface 7;Interface 7 is installed far from the side activity of glass body 1 Water pump 61, water pump 61 install fluid cylinder 62 far from the side activity of glass body 1, by water pump 61 by the coloured liquid in fluid cylinder 62 Body extraction is injected into inside glass tube 6 from interface 7, to make the glass of otherwise transparent change colour, to restore glass Pellucidity is drawn back transparency liquid in fluid cylinder 62 using water pump 61;Power switch is arranged in the leading exterior surface of fluid cylinder 62, The output end of power switch is electrically connected the input terminal of water pump 61, controls water pump 61 to the note of colored liquid by power switch Enter;Water pump 61 installs connecting tube 64 close to the side activity of glass body 1, and the outer surface of connecting tube 64 sets the second screw thread 65, connects The inner surface of mouth 7 sets the first screw thread 63, and connecting tube 64 is attached by the first screw thread 63 with the second screw thread 65 with interface 7;Liquid The inside of cylinder 62 is equipped with colored liquid, and for colored liquid through the inside of water pump 61, the colored liquid in fluid cylinder 62 passes through water pump 61 enter the inside of glass body 1;Glass tube 6 installs the second perfusion tube 72 close to the side activity of interface 7, glass tube 6 Inner surface activity installing pipe row 73, the activity installation the between the side of interface 7 and pipe row 73 of the upper and lower ends of glass tube 6 Colored liquid a part of one perfusion tube 71, injection is entered in the lumen 75 of glass tube 6 by the second perfusion tube 72, another portion Divide and entered in pipe row 73 by the first perfusion tube 71, so that colored liquid is evenly distributed on the surface of glass tube 6, improves discoloration Speed;Glass tube 6 opens up liquid return hole 74 far from the side of interface 7, and the inside of glass tube 6 opens up lumen 75, and pipe is arranged extra in 73 Colored liquid flowed back into lumen 75 by liquid return hole 74;Activity mounting gasket 8 between glass tube 6 and interface 7, washer 8 Strainer 81 is wrapped up in outer surface, and washer 8 increases the leakproofness that glass tube 6 is connect with interface 7, and when injecting colored liquid, filters Net 81 can be filtered colored liquid, and extraneous dust etc. is avoided to enter inside glass tube 6, to influence normally making for glass With.
In conclusion the novel liquid driven photo chromic glass, connecting tube 64 is inserted into interface 7, the first screw thread is utilized 63 and second screw thread 65 it is fixed, connect glass body 1 with water pump 61, then the model QY15-26-2.2 of the water pump 61 leads to Power switch control water pump 61 is crossed, water pump 61 extracts the colored liquid in fluid cylinder 62 out, by being injected into glass tube 6 at interface 7 Inside, so that the glass of otherwise transparent be made to change colour, colored liquid a part of injection is entered by the second perfusion tube 72 In the lumen 75 of glass tube 6, another part is by the, and the first perfusion tube 71 enters in pipe row 73, so that colored liquid uniformly divides Cloth improves color change on the surface of glass tube 6, and pipe arranges colored liquid extra in 73 and flows back into lumen by liquid return hole 74 75, washer 8 increases the leakproofness that glass tube 6 is connect with interface 7, and when injecting colored liquid, strainer 81 can be to coloured liquid Body is filtered, and extraneous dust etc. is avoided to enter inside glass tube 6, so that the normal use of glass is influenced, to restore glass The pellucidity of glass is drawn back transparency liquid in fluid cylinder 62 using water pump 61.
